Technology India International Exchange IFSC Limited (India INX) and India International Clearing Corporation IFSC Limited (India ICC) are wholly owned subsidiary of the BSE Limited. India INX received final approval from Securities and Exchange Board of India (Sebi) on December 30, 2016. India INX is one of the world’s most advanced technology platforms with a turnaround time of 4 micro seconds. India INX is now India’s first International Exchange set up at GIFT City and was inaugurated by Honourable Prime Minister, Shri Narendra Modi, on 9th Jan, 2017. Transparent Environment A wholly transparent operating environment, complying with global best practices and internationally accepted laws and regulatory processes. 9 Easy Entry Process Easy & Direct Entry for FPI/EFI @ India INX As per SEBI Circular Dated January 04, 2017, All registered FPIs proposing to operate in IFSC, shall be permitted, without undergoing any additional documentation and/or prior approval process and In case of participation of an EFI, not registered with SEBI as an FPI, but desirous of operating in IFSC, a trading member of the recognized stock exchange in IFSC, may rely upon the due diligence carried out by a bank, which is permitted by RBI to operate in IFSC, during the account opening process of EFI. More Details: http://www.sebi.gov.in/cms/sebi_data/attachdocs/1483509795386.pdf 10 Tax Incentive @ IFSC Security Transaction Tax (STT) waived off Commodity Transaction Tax (CTT) waived off Dividend Distribution Tax (DDT) abolished Long Term Capital Gain (LTCG) waived off Minimum Alternate Tax (MAT) reduced from 18.5% to 9% at IFSC VAT, Stamp duty exempted by Govt. of Gujarat for entities with registered office at GIFT Exemption from Service Tax on services procured by SEZ unit for authorized operations Income Tax Holidays – • 100% of eligible profits or gains – first 5 years • 50% of eligible profits or gains – next 5 years • 50% of the profits ploughed back – subsequent 5 years 11 Single Market Structure Currencies Commodities Market Structure @ India INX Equities Fixed Income SEBI: There shall be a single market structure to achieve synergies in terms of various operations and to facilitate ease of doing business. 12 Market Timings SEBI: Trading Hours and Settlement: The trading hours for all product categories shall be as decided by the stock exchanges in IFSC based on cost-benefit analysis, but not exceeding 23 hours and 30 minutes in a day and settlement shall be done at least twice a day. The stock exchanges and clearing corporations in IFSC shall ensure that the risk management system and infrastructure are commensurate to the trading hours at all times 13 Clearing & Settlement SEBI: Eligible collateral: Clearing corporations in IFSC shall be permitted to accept cash and cash equivalents (which shall include major foreign currencies as may be decided by the clearing corporation from time to time and term deposit receipts issued by bank branches located in IFSC), Indian securities held with foreign depositories, foreign securities including units of liquid mutual funds and gold, as eligible collateral for trades in all product categories. However, cash and cash equivalents shall form at least 50% of the total liquid assets at all times. 14 Nature of Client a non-resident Indian a person resident in India who is eligible under FEMA, to invest funds offshore, to the extent allowed under the LRS. Trading Cum Clearing Member (TCM) This category of membership entitles a member to execute trades on his own account as well as on account of his clients and to clear and settle trades executed by themselves as well as by other trading members who choose to use clearing services of the member. Professional Clearing Member (PCM) This category of membership entitles a member to clear and settle trades of such members of the Exchange who choose to clear and settle their trades through this member.
